Abstract

[Objective]The present experiment was carried out to investigate the effects of different protection and refrigeration time outside storeroom on hatching rate of acid-treated diapause silkworm eggs in order to provide references for better protecting and storing acid-treated silkworm eggs in future. [Method]The hatching rate and uniformity of acid-treated diapause eggs, obtained from the cross and reciprocal cross Fr hybrids of silkworm variety Liangguang 2,were investigated after protecting them outside the storeroom at 25℃ for 5-60 days and refrigerating at 3-5℃ for 100-175 days. [Result] After protected for 10-60 days and refrigerated for 100-175 days, the practical hatching rate of silkworm eggs was 90.33-97.33%, which met the demand of silkworm eggs quality standard (above 90.00%). Hatching of silkworm eggs was not finished on the same day after refrigerated far 100-175 days and protected for 5-60 days. Silkworm eggs protected for 5-10 d hatched earlier and more uniform than that protected for longer time (15-60 days), that is, the longer the eggs protected, the more difference in their hatching time. [Conclusion]Therefore, protection lime outside storeroom did not affect practical batching rate but affected the uniformity of hatching rate, which was more obvious for the eggs protected within10 days.
